How to Design a Tiny Home with Universal Design Principles for Aging in Place

Designing a tiny home isn't just about squeezing a living space into a small footprint---it's also an opportunity to create a home that adapts to the body's changing abilities over time. By integrating universal design from the start, you can build a compact dwelling that remains safe, comfortable, and functional for seniors who intend to age in place.

Below is a step‑by‑step guide that merges tiny‑home practicality with the tenets of universal design.

Start With the Layout: One‑Level Living

Why it matters -- Stairs are the biggest hazard for aging adults. A single‑level floor plan eliminates the need for a stairlift, reduces fall risk, and frees up interior volume.

What to do

Zone Recommended Placement Rationale
Entry Centered on the longer side of the shell, with a clear 36‑inch pathway Allows wheelchair or walker access without tight turns
Living / Kitchen Open‑plan, combined space Minimizes navigation steps and encourages social interaction
Bedroom Adjacent to the bathroom, but separated by a pocket door or sliding panel Provides privacy while keeping the travel distance ≤ 8 feet

Optimize Doorways and Openings

  • Width: Minimum 32‑inch clear opening for wheelchairs; 36‑inch is ideal for future remodels.
  • Hardware: Use lever‑style handles instead of knobs; they require less grip strength.
  • Thresholds: Keep them flush or use low‑profile transition strips (≤ ½ inch) to prevent tripping.

Choose Flooring That Balances Comfort and Grip

  • Material: Cork, rubberized vinyl, or low‑pile carpet provide cushioning for joints while offering slip resistance.
  • Installation: Seamless rolls or interlocking tiles eliminate gaps that could snag a walker.

Light the Space Thoughtfully

Natural Light

  • Large, operable windows on opposite walls create cross‑ventilation and keep daylight flowing.
  • Window height: Bottoms should be no higher than 36 inches from the floor to allow a seated person to enjoy the view.

Artificial Light

  • Layered lighting: Ambient (recessed LEDs), task (under‑cabinet strips, pendant lights), and accent (wall sconces).
  • Controls: Install motion sensors in hallways and a dimmable master switch at a reachable height (≈ 42‑48 inches).

Design the Kitchen for Reach and Mobility

  1. Lower Counter Heights -- Standard 36‑inch counters can be raised to 30‑inches for seated cooking.
  2. Pull‑Out Shelves & Lazy Susans -- Bring items to the front, minimizing the need to reach over the back of a cabinet.
  3. Side‑Opening Appliances -- Refrigerators and ovens with doors that open sideways reduce the need for a full swing.
  4. Induction Cooktop with Front Controls -- Safer for someone who may have limited dexterity; no open flame.
  5. Slide‑Out Cutting Board -- Extends the countertop surface without requiring extra floor space.

Bathroom: The Core of Aging‑in‑Place Safety

  • Walk‑In Shower -- Minimum 36×36 inches, no threshold, with a built‑in bench and grab bars on both walls.
  • Wall‑Mounted, Height‑Adjustable Toilet -- Seat height around 18‑19 inches; consider a bidet attachment for hygiene.
  • Lever Faucet & Handheld Shower -- Easy to operate with limited grip strength.
  • Contrast Trim -- Light-colored fixtures against a darker wall help those with reduced vision.

Incorporate Adjustable Features

Feature How It Works Benefit
Adjustable-Height Countertops Mechanism (e.g., telescoping legs) lifts the work surface 2--6 inches. Accommodates both standing and seated users.
Pocket or Sliding Doors Slides into the wall cavity. Removes swing space, crucial in a compact floor plan.
Recessed, Pull‑Down Shelving Shelves can be lowered within reach. Reduces the need to climb on stools.

Ensure Adequate Storage Without Clutter

  • Vertical storage -- Use floor‑to‑ceiling cabinets with pull‑down shelves.
  • Accessible bins -- Open, front‑loading laundry baskets and soft‑close drawers reduce effort.
  • Multi‑functional furniture -- A bench with hidden storage or a fold‑out desk doubles as both seating and workspace.

Plan for Future Assistive Technologies

  • Electrical Wiring: Run extra conduit throughout walls for future adaptors (e.g., voice‑activated lights, smart medication dispensers).
  • Network Infrastructure: Include a ceiling‑mounted Wi‑Fi access point; reliable connectivity is pivotal for telehealth.
  • Charging Stations: Provide accessible outlets at wheelchair height (≈ 42 inches) in the kitchen, bedroom, and entryway.

Prioritize Safety Through Passive Design

  • Rounded Edges: All countertops, cabinets, and wall panels should have softened corners to prevent injuries.
  • Non‑Glare Surfaces: Matte finishes on glass doors and countertops reduce visual strain.
  • Sturdy Handrails: In narrow hallways, install grab rails at both 34‑inch (standard) and 38‑inch heights to accommodate a wide range of users.

Putting It All Together: A Sample Floor Plan

Dimensions: 24 ft (L) × 8 ft (W) → 192 sq ft total

  1. Entry (4 ft): Wide pocket door, clear 36‑inch pathway, coat hooks at 48‑inch height.
  2. Living/Kitchen (12 ft):
    • Counter with 30‑inch height, pull‑out pantry, side‑opening fridge.
    • Seating area -- low‑profile sofa with built‑in storage, retractable coffee table.
  3. Bathroom (5 ft): Walk‑in shower, height‑adjustable toilet, lever faucet, grab bars on both sides.
  4. Bedroom (3 ft): Platform bed on a low‑profile frame, bedside tables with accessible drawers, sliding closet.

The entire layout maintains a clear, straight‑line flow, ensuring that a wheelchair or walker can navigate the home without reversing or making tight turns.

Final Thoughts

Designing a tiny home for aging in place isn't about compromising comfort; it's about thoughtful integration of universal design principles that enhance independence for everyone---today and tomorrow. By focusing on one‑level living, accessible fixtures, adaptable storage, and a forward‑thinking infrastructure, you can create a compact sanctuary that grows with its occupants, stays safe, and remains a joy to call home.
